In the reading, the author claims that a fossil of Tyrannossaurus rex (T.rex)which is a dinosaur might still have remains of the actual tissues of the animal by pointing out 3 reasons of support. However, finding all reasons questionable and implausible, the lecturer totally repudiates the claim and presents some evidence to the contrary.
At first, the author argues that by braking of the leg bone of the T. rex, a soft, flexible and organic substance was found in the channels of the bone and they might be the remains of the actual blood vessels. Conversely, the lecturer brings up the idea that this soft and flexible substance is not neccessary the remain of vessels and probably is trace of something else. Long after death of an animal, the hollows in their body are colonized by bacteria; thus, this soft organic tissue must have been left by bacteria colony.
In addition, the reading passage holds the view that examination of the various parts of the inner side of the bone validates the presence of red blood cells. That being said, the lecturer disputes this idea by clarifying the fact that other fossils of dinosaur have indicated that they did not have any red blood cells; consequently, this traces could not have corresponded to blood cells and probably are remains of another reddish mineral.
Finally, the author draws attention to the presence of collagen which is a fibrous protein in the fossilized leg bone as the last point in supporting the claim. Yet again, the lecturer dismisses it by pointing out that collagen can not last for a long time; so, this collagen found in the bone might come from much more recent resources such as human skin, for example, researcher skin when they were handing the bone.
